"Aesop's Fables" is a collection of fables credited to Aesop, a slave and storyteller believed to have lived in ancient Greece around the fifth century BC. These fables are charming stories, each one leading towards a wise moral. They have been the inspiration for La Fontaine, one of the greatest French writers of all time, and are a perfect tool for educating young children as well as a delight for lovers of elegance and simplicity.

This selection of the most beautiful fables by Aesop includes: "The Town Mouse and the Country Mouse", "The Fox and the Stork", "The Ass and the Lap-Dog", "The Lion and the Mouse", "Hercules and the Wagoner", "The Wolf and the Lamb", "The Fox and the Grapes", among other treasures of ancient literature.
